SpotSaaS Analysis for Adobe Character Animator
Adobe Character Animator at 4.2/5 from 54 reviews and SpotScore 8.6 serves animators who need puppet-based character animation tied to live performance or recorded video. The software integrates with Photoshop and Illustrator, letting graphic designers move between design and animation without exporting assets. Content creators in small to medium businesses use it to produce talking-head videos and animated explainers faster than frame-by-frame animation.
Character Animator replaces manual keyframe animation with performance-capture workflows. Users report reduced animation production time by automating lip-sync and head-tracking from webcam input.

What buyers should know before shortlisting Adobe Character Animator
Adobe Creative Cloud requires a monthly subscription ($54. 99 for single apps, $82.
49 for the full suite), which is a significant ongoing cost for freelancers or small teams. Before committing, verify that the specific apps you need are included in your plan tier—some features like advanced AI tools require the full subscription.
Character Animator specifically works best with a dedicated GPU for real-time facial tracking; without one, performance degrades noticeably on complex rigs. Character Animator has a steeper learning curve than Adobe's marketing suggests.
The facial tracking feature requires a compatible webcam and works inconsistently with glasses, beards, or non-standard lighting. Animation export is limited to MP4 or GIF formats—if you need ProRes or other professional codecs, you'll need to export to Premiere Pro first, adding an extra step.
File compatibility is one-way: you can import Photoshop or Illustrator assets into Character Animator, but exporting character rigs back to those programs requires manual cleanup. In a demo, test facial tracking with your actual setup (lighting, camera, any accessories you wear).
Confirm that your existing design files will import without layer flattening or color shifts. Ask about the offline activation process if you work without constant internet access.
Check whether your team's file storage (local, Creative Cloud, or third-party) integrates smoothly—syncing across devices can cause version conflicts if not managed carefully.
